A Carolina Thanksgiving...

Family
tradition
simmering
on the stove
Warm
household
decorated
with memories
Laughter
adds light
to a place
lit with love
Roll call
of my
favorite
addictions
Turkey
greens
stuffing
cranberries
olives
biscuits
3 cheese macaroni
to name a few
4 generations
of those
I call
Queen
hustle
about
in the
kitchen
My brothers
and I
carefully set
the table
Pop
prepares
to carve
perfection
Football's
on
I hardly
notice
Ma and her
headphones
Christmas music
no doubt
48 degree day
in God's country
North Carolina
is special
Soon
we gather
for my
favorite moment
Holding hands
as a family
Heads bowed
in reverence
God
has been
so good
to us
We
take turns
praying for
loved ones
who
couldn't
be here
and for those
who've
crossed
our paths
over the years
My voice
of intercession
begins in
silence
Slowly
I pour forth
words of hope
and praise
As we
say "Amen"
I realize
my blessing
of simply...belonging
